Tiivistelmä
In Finland the number of entrepreuneurs over 55 years old has increased from 60.000 to 100.00 between 2000-2010. The growth has continued since that and now, there are 113.000 entrepreneurs in Finland who have reached the age of 55. Most of the companies in Finland are micro or SSM´s and the responsibility of entrepreneurs´ health and well-being is lies often on the shoulders of the entrepreneurs themselves. Supporting this group by giving them means more effectively to take action in preventing work- and age-related injuries and problems can help in prolonging careers.
Entrefox is a project funded by European Social Fund and it aims at promoting the health and well-being of entrepreneurs and future entrepreneurs over the age of 55 especially following the principles of active ageing and lifelong learning. Three groups of 10 entrepreneurs will be organized to create their own well-being plans and to give them means to follow the progress of their plan. Health technology will be used to help observing and motivating the process. Furthermore, students from different fields (physiotherapy, engineering and health promoting) will be included to support the entrepreneurs.
